Research and development at the MNZ: Analytical - advisory - cooperative
A wide range of applied research and development projects are carried out at the HTWK's Mathematics and Natural Sciences Centre (MNZ), often in cooperation with external partners.
As a central scientific institution, the MNZ also promotes interdisciplinary collaboration between HTWK scientists across faculty boundaries.
The equipment available at the MNZ, as well as its expertise in mathematical modelling, simulation and optimisation, enables it to support projects in a wide variety of fields.
The Analytical Centre affiliated to the MNZ bundles the capacities of the HTWK and makes measurement technology and analytics easily accessible to researchers at the HTWK, as well as external institutions, for optimal use in an efficient network.
